Travel to Ottawa, Canada – Rideau Canal, National Gallery of Canada, and more

Travel to Ottawa, Canada

Here are some of the best places to visit on your trip to Ottawa, Canada. The capital of Canada, Ottawa is a fascinating city with history, culture, and natural beauty. 1. Rideau Canal The Rideau Canal is a UNESCO World Heritage Site in Ottawa, Canada. It was built in 1832 and is approximately 202 kilometers … Read more